In today’s rapidly evolving industrial landscape, quality enhancement is more crucial than ever. Traditional methods of quality control are being surpassed by advanced technologies, with machine learning (ML) emerging as a transformative force. This blog explores how machine learning is shaping the future of automated quality enhancement, making processes more efficient, accurate, and adaptive.
Understanding Machine Learning
Machine Learning Defined
Machine learning is a subset of artificial intelligence (AI) that enables systems to learn and improve from experience without being explicitly programmed. It involves algorithms that can identify patterns, make decisions, and predict outcomes based on data.
Key Components
Data: The foundation of ML. Quality data leads to accurate models.
Algorithms: The mathematical methods used to analyze data and learn from it.
Models: The output of the learning process, used to make predictions or decisions.
How Machine Learning Enhances Quality Control
1. Predictive Maintenance
Machine learning algorithms can analyze historical data from machinery to predict when a machine is likely to fail. By anticipating failures, companies can perform maintenance before problems occur, reducing downtime and improving overall quality.
Example: A manufacturing plant uses ML to monitor equipment vibrations. The system predicts wear and tear, allowing timely maintenance and preventing unexpected breakdowns.
2. Defect Detection
Traditional quality control often relies on manual inspection, which can be inconsistent and error-prone. Machine learning models can analyze images and sensor data to detect defects with high precision, often exceeding human capabilities.
Example: In electronics manufacturing, ML models inspect solder joints on circuit boards. They identify defects that might be missed by human inspectors, ensuring higher product reliability.
3. Process Optimization
Machine learning can optimize production processes by analyzing data from various stages of production. This helps in identifying inefficiencies and suggesting improvements.
Example: In a textile factory, ML algorithms analyze the weaving process to detect deviations from standard patterns. The system adjusts machine settings in real-time to ensure consistent fabric quality.
4. Quality Prediction
ML models can predict the quality of products based on production parameters and historical data. This allows for proactive adjustments to processes to maintain high quality.
Example: A beverage manufacturer uses ML to predict the quality of batches based on ingredient variations and production conditions. The system recommends adjustments to recipes or processes to ensure product consistency.
Benefits of Machine Learning in Quality Enhancement
1. Increased Accuracy
Machine learning algorithms can analyze vast amounts of data with high precision, leading to more accurate quality control and defect detection.
2. Cost Savings
By reducing defects, optimizing processes, and preventing unexpected maintenance, ML can lead to significant cost savings for manufacturers.
3. Real-Time Insights
ML provides real-time analysis and feedback, allowing for immediate adjustments and improvements.
4. Scalability
ML systems can be scaled to handle increasing volumes of data and production, making them suitable for both small and large operations.
Implementing Machine Learning in Quality Control
1. Identify Objectives
Determine what aspects of quality control you want to improve. Whether it’s defect detection, process optimization, or predictive maintenance, clear objectives will guide your ML implementation.
2. Collect and Prepare Data
Gather historical and real-time data relevant to your quality control processes. Ensure the data is clean and representative of your operations.
3. Choose the Right Algorithms
Select ML algorithms that align with your objectives and data characteristics. Common algorithms for quality control include decision trees, neural networks, and support vector machines.
4. Train and Validate Models
Use your data to train ML models. Validate the models to ensure they perform well and make accurate predictions.
5. Integrate with Existing Systems
Implement the ML models into your existing quality control systems. Ensure seamless integration to leverage the full potential of automated quality enhancement.
6. Monitor and Improve
Continuously monitor the performance of ML models and make necessary adjustments. Machine learning systems benefit from ongoing refinement and tuning.
Machine learning is revolutionizing automated quality enhancement by providing advanced tools for defect detection, process optimization, and predictive maintenance. By leveraging ML, companies can achieve higher accuracy, cost savings, and real-time insights, positioning themselves at the forefront of quality control innovation. As technology continues to evolve, embracing machine learning will be key to staying competitive and ensuring superior product quality.
